RandR

This was a real love hate relationship, you wanted to get away but you hated the idea of someone else crewing your bird while you were gone. Because most crewchiefs were busy with their own choppers they usually rotated personnel to crew. It was like leaving a wife that you had just started getting to love...Then there was worrying about your crew while gone, would they be alright, you prayed each night that no one would get killed while you were away "enjoying yourself". Made it damn hard to relax. I finally understand after thirty years why I have such a hard time not "being in control", it has to be my fault! When you got back from RandR and found everyone alive and well, that was the real treat. Wouldn't trade those memories for anything and also wouldn't ever want to try it again.
